Atlanta Child Murders: The investigation and arrest of Wayne Williams (2014)

แชร์
ฝัง
  • เผยแพร่เมื่อ 22 ต.ค. 2023
  • After the killings of more than 20 children that terrified the city of Atlanta between 1979 and 1981, police convicted Wayne Williams of the murder of two adults and said he was the prime suspect in what became nationally known as the ‘Atlanta Child Murders.’ Soledad O’Brien reveals the evidence in the investigation and talks to Williams himself in this 2014 CNN documentary. #CNN #News
